Types of Outdoor HD Antennas

There are several types of outdoor HD antennas available, each with its own unique features and benefits. One of the most common types is the directional antenna, which is designed to receive signals from a specific direction. These antennas are often used in areas where the television towers are located in a specific direction, and can provide a strong and reliable signal.

Another type of outdoor HD antenna is the omnidirectional antenna, which can receive signals from all directions. These antennas are often used in areas where the television towers are located in multiple directions, and can provide a wider range of channels and programming. However, they may not be as effective in areas with strong signal interference or obstacles.

There are also specialized antennas, such as those designed for use in rural or remote areas. These antennas are often more powerful and have a longer range, allowing them to receive signals from farther away. They may also have additional features, such as amplifiers or boosters, to help improve reception and signal strength.

What is an outdoor HD antenna and how does it work?

An outdoor HD antenna is a device designed to receive over-the-air television signals and transmit them to your TV, allowing you to watch high-definition channels for free. These antennas are typically installed outside, either on a roof or in an attic, to maximize signal reception. They work by using a series of elements, such as dipoles or reflectors, to capture and amplify the signals broadcast by local TV stations.

The signals are then sent through a coaxial cable to your TV, where they can be decoded and displayed in high definition. What is the difference between a directional and omnidirectional outdoor HD antenna?

A directional outdoor HD antenna is designed to receive signals from a specific direction, typically from a single broadcast tower or a group of towers located in the same general area. These antennas are designed to focus their reception on a specific area, and can provide a stronger and more reliable signal. They are a good choice for people who live in areas with a strong signal from a single broadcast tower, or who want to receive channels from a specific direction.

An omnidirectional outdoor HD antenna, on the other hand, is designed to receive signals from all directions. These antennas are designed to provide a wider range of reception, and can receive signals from multiple broadcast towers located in different areas. They are a good choice for people who live in areas with multiple broadcast towers, or who want to receive channels from different directions. While omnidirectional antennas may not provide as strong of a signal as directional antennas, they can provide a more flexible and convenient solution for people who want to receive a wide range of channels.

Can I use an outdoor HD antenna with a TV that does not have a built-in tuner?

Yes, you can use an outdoor HD antenna with a TV that does not have a built-in tuner. In this case, you will need to use a separate digital tuner or converter box to decode the signals received by the antenna. These devices can be connected to your TV using an HDMI or coaxial cable, and can provide a high-definition signal that can be displayed on your TV. Many digital tuners and converter boxes are available on the market, and can be purchased separately from the outdoor HD antenna.

When using a separate digital tuner or converter box, you will need to make sure that it is compatible with your outdoor HD antenna and your TV. You will also need to follow the instructions provided with the device to set it up and configure it to work with your antenna and TV. Additionally, you may need to use a remote control or other device to change channels and adjust the settings on the digital tuner or converter box. By using a separate digital tuner or converter box, you can enjoy high-definition TV reception with an outdoor HD antenna, even if your TV does not have a built-in tuner.

How do I install an outdoor HD antenna?

To install an outdoor HD antenna, you will need to follow the instructions provided with the antenna. Typically, this will involve mounting the antenna to a roof or wall, and connecting it to a coaxial cable that runs to your TV. You will need to make sure that the antenna is installed in a location that provides a clear line of sight to the broadcast towers, and that it is securely fastened to the roof or wall to withstand wind and weather.

You may also need to use a signal meter or other device to optimize the position and orientation of the antenna for the best possible reception. Additionally, you may need to use a grounding system or other safety devices to protect the antenna and your TV from lightning strikes or other electrical surges. It is also a good idea to consult with a professional installer if you are not comfortable with the installation process, or if you are unsure about the best location or orientation for the antenna. By following the instructions and taking the necessary precautions, you can install an outdoor HD antenna and enjoy high-quality TV reception.

What kind of maintenance is required for an outdoor HD antenna?

An outdoor HD antenna requires very little maintenance, as it has no moving parts and is designed to withstand the elements. However, you may need to periodically check the antenna to make sure that it is still securely fastened to the roof or wall, and that the coaxial cable is still connected and not damaged. You may also need to use a signal meter or other device to check the signal strength and quality, and to make any necessary adjustments to the antenna’s position or orientation.

Additionally, you may need to clean the antenna periodically to remove dirt, debris, or ice that may accumulate on the elements. This can be done using a soft brush or cloth, and can help to maintain the antenna’s performance and extend its lifespan. You should also check the antenna’s grounding system and other safety devices to make sure that they are still functioning properly. By performing these simple maintenance tasks, you can help to ensure that your outdoor HD antenna continues to provide high-quality TV reception for years to come.
